Distribution of Selenium and Mercury in Heilongjiang Province and Its Effect on Body of Beef Cattle
Authors:Guo Zhao-zhou  Cui Hong-xia  Dong Na  Wu Hong-zhi  Song Xin-fa  Xu Li
Abstract:The aim of this study was to study the distribution of Selenium(Se) and Mercury(Hg) in feed and drinking water in Heilongjiang Province and the effect on body of beef cattle. The experiment selected four areas of Qiqihar, Harbin, Jixi and Hegang Cities in Heilongjiang Province. In each area, a pasture was selected. Five beef cattle from each ranch were collected. At the same time, blood, liver, muscle, kidney, urine and faece of the cattle were collected, as well as drinking water, feed and formula feed from the ranch. The contents of Se and Hg in the collected samples were detected by inductively coupled plasma mass spectrometry. The results showed that the contents of Se in liver, kidney, urine and blood of beef cattle were increased with the increase of Se contents in drinking water, while the contents of Se in muscle tissue and manure were decreased. When the contents of Se in feed increased, the contents of them in muscle, manure and liver of beef cattle were increased first and then decreased, while the contents of Se in kidney, urine and blood were decreased first and then increased. When Hg contents in drinking water were increased, the contents of them in beef cattle tissue, blood and manure were increased first and then decreased, and the contents of Se in urine were increased first and them decreased. And when Hg contents in feed increased, the contents of Se and Me were also increased. In conclusion, Se and Hg contents in these areas were within the safety standards, meanwhile, the contents of Se and Hg in body tissues of beef cattle were affected to varying degrees by the contents of selenium and mercury in feed.
